  52/**
  53 *      orig_node - structure for orig_list maintaining nodes of mesh
  54 *      @primary_addr: hosts primary interface address
  55 *      @last_valid: when last packet from this node was received
  56 *      @bcast_seqno_reset: time when the broadcast seqno window was reset
  57 *      @batman_seqno_reset: time when the batman seqno window was reset
  58 *      @gw_flags: flags related to gateway class
  59 *      @flags: for now only VIS_SERVER flag
  60 *      @last_real_seqno: last and best known squence number
  61 *      @last_ttl: ttl of last received packet
  62 *      @last_bcast_seqno: last broadcast sequence number received by this host
  63 *
  64 *      @candidates: how many candidates are available
  65 *      @selected: next bonding candidate
  66 */
  67struct orig_node {
  68        uint8_t orig[ETH_ALEN];
  69        uint8_t primary_addr[ETH_ALEN];
  70        struct neigh_node __rcu *router; /* rcu protected pointer */
  71        unsigned long *bcast_own;
  72        uint8_t *bcast_own_sum;
  73        unsigned long last_valid;
  74        unsigned long bcast_seqno_reset;
  75        unsigned long batman_seqno_reset;
  76        uint8_t gw_flags;
  77        uint8_t flags;
  78        unsigned char *tt_buff;
  79        int16_t tt_buff_len;
  80        uint32_t last_real_seqno;
  81        uint8_t last_ttl;
  82        unsigned long bcast_bits[NUM_WORDS];
  83        uint32_t last_bcast_seqno;
  84        struct hlist_head neigh_list;
  85        struct list_head frag_list;
  86        spinlock_t neigh_list_lock; /* protects neigh_list and router */
  87        atomic_t refcount;
  88        struct rcu_head rcu;
  89        struct hlist_node hash_entry;
  90        struct bat_priv *bat_priv;
  91        unsigned long last_frag_packet;
  92        /* ogm_cnt_lock protects: bcast_own, bcast_own_sum,
  93         * neigh_node->real_bits, neigh_node->real_packet_count */
  94        spinlock_t ogm_cnt_lock;
  95        /* bcast_seqno_lock protects bcast_bits, last_bcast_seqno */
  96        spinlock_t bcast_seqno_lock;
  97        atomic_t bond_candidates;
  98        struct list_head bond_list;
  99};
